Stock Photo - UK, England, North Yorkshire, Levisham, North Yorkshire Moors Railway, station platform, engineer, booking agent passing token, locomotive steam,

Stock Photo: UK, England, North Yorkshire, Levisham, North Yorkshire Moors Railway, station platform, engineer, booking agent  passing token, locomotive steam,.

Searchable keywords

Choose multiple keywords